City convenience and warm weather
Rose Lodge is a small inland community located just east of the Oregon coastline. Residents can enjoy living near the Salmon River and several trailheads. "People like it because it’s a pretty tight knit community, and they look out for each other often. It's also a bit more rural so you don’t have all the city noise or tourists and it’s gorgeous. The river is right there, and it's great for fishing, kayaking, hiking," says Robyn Tanner, broker and owner of Beachside Realty, who previously sold in Rose Lodge. The neighborhood also has a number of small businesses and convenient access to the highway.
Ranch-style and Craftsman homes by the Salmon River
The residential areas in Rose Lodge largely consist of one-story properties that share ranch-style and Craftsman elements, like distinct pointed roofs and shingle siding. Many homes are shaded by plentiful tree life and come with outdoor decks that overlook the river. Homes range between $250,000 to $700,000. “There are more options for acreage, one to ten acres on average, and parcels can get up to almost 100 acres,” Regen says. Lots of homes are located right by the Salmon River, making them riverside retreats. Homes remain on the market for about 31 days on average. It is important to know that data from First Street reports that Rose Lodge has extreme risk from flooding and severe risk from air quality.

Casual restaurants, coffee shops and antique shopping
Zeller’s Riverside Bar & Grill serves casual grub in a no-frills dining space with outdoor tables, line dancing and live music twice a week. Otis Pizzeria, located off Highway 18, has a history of hosting several eating contests, making it both an interesting and convenient roadside spot. Wyldfire Coffee Company is a local coffee roaster that not only serves java but also colorful concoctions like green apple slushies and pineapple lemonade. Groceries can be picked up at the Safeway in Lincoln City Plaza, where more shops are also available. In fact, Sue Bear’s Attic is a treasure trove of collectibles and antiques.

Schools zoned for Rose Lodge
Students may attend Oceanlake Elementary School, which teaches kindergarten through second graders and has a C-plus from Niche. Taft Elementary School is for third through sixth grade and has a C. Taft Middle/ High School includes grades seven through twelve and holds a C. It also offers robust baseball and disc golf programs.

Rivers, trails and lakeside recreation
Rose Lodge is surrounded by natural beauty, from rivers and waterfalls to forests and hills. The Salmon River winds through the neighborhood, making for serene views. Eleven miles southwest of Rose Lodge, Cascade Head awaits with several trailheads and wildflower meadows. Plus, it is a gathering spot for seals to sun on the rocks. For more outdoor recreation, Devils Lake offers 685 acres of lake for fishing, kayaking and jet skiing, and is only 11 miles away.

Traveling Highway 18, public transit and nearest medical services
Highway 18 stretches as far west as Lincoln City and runs as the main roadway through Rose Lodge. The road is also fed by Bear Creek, where the historic Drift Creek Covered Bridge is located. Residents can also use public transportation thanks to the North County line that makes stops along Highway 18 and N Panther Creek Road. The neighborhood is a 13-mile drive to Lincoln City and roughly a 50-mile drive to Salem, the state capitol. The nearest hospital is Samaritan North Lincoln Hospital, which is 10.8 miles away.
